I migrated from Exchange 2000 to a new sever running Exchange 2003 on a
Windows Small Business Server 2003. I used the "swing" migration method as
outlined in Microsft Article 821896. For the most part everything worked
well. However, I am not able to delete the old server from the Exchange
Management console. At first I did not think this way a problem as e-mail
seemed to be working fine. But, over time, I have realized that e-mail is
sometimes routed to the old server even though it no longer exists. I can
see it in the queue of the new server.

Although the older server is still listed in the Exchange Management
Console, I get a communication error when I click on it. It indcates the
information store cannot be found - which is true. The store is history.
But when I right click on it, it does not allow me to delete it. I do not
get an error when I try to delete it.

I'm assuming this is a registry issue. I need to delete the old server from
Exchange somehow. It is already gone from Active Directory. It is no longer
on the network. Thanks.

Microsoft Article ID 278918 resolved my issue. I deleted the server via the
LDAP tool.
